The Milbank Area boys cross country team took first place overall and the girls team finished in third place at the Pheasant Invite in Redfield Thursday, September 5.
The Milbank Area Lady Bulldogs volleyball squad started its week with a win over Deuel Tuesday, September 3, in Milbank. The Lady Bulldogs narrowly fell to Webster Thursday, September 5, and participated in a varsity tournament in Montevideo, MN, Saturday, September 7.
The Milbank Area football team rallied from a 12-0 half-time deficit, but the squad ultimately suffered a 33-20 defeat at the hands of Huron Friday, September 6, in Huron. Milbank Area falls to 1-2 overall.
The Milbank Area girls tennis team defeated Pipestone, MN, Friday, September 6, in Milbank, and dropped matches to Aberdeen Central and Roncalli Tuesday, September 3, in Aberdeen. The squad’s match at Montevideo, MN, on Monday, September 9, was postponed until Monday, September 16.
Dakota Hills’ cross country runner Victoria Zirbel won the girls varsity race at the Pheasant Invite Thursday, September 5, in Redfield. She ran the course in a time of 20:00.16.
